Transaction dd791524b05345cb51ac3ee2907d53d89969881bfadc46ac13c9136d2a00e360
1 Input
1 Output
-
dd791524b05345cb51ac3ee2907d53d89969881bfadc46ac13c9136d2a00e360:0
- value
- 6566054
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39feecaebd015f69e0b62be611296958c6f178d0 OP_EQUAL
- address
- MDBp8qDgJkTfXFFyu7uVb38AvW81yHKdqu